The dynamic host configuration protocol (dhcp) is a network protocol that lets network administrators manage and automate the assignment of ip addresses. without dhcp for ipv4, the administrator must manually assign and configure ip addresses, preferred dns servers, and default gateways. Without dhcp for ipv4, the administrator must manually assign and configure ip addresses, preferred dns servers, and default gateways. as the network grows in size, this becomes an administrative problem when devices are moved from one internal network to another. The goal is to automate ip address assignment for devices on the network using dhcp, as manual configuration is no longer feasible due to the network's increased size.
